mirror of https://github.com/OpenTTD/OpenTTD.git
(svn r3005) -Fix, NewGRF: Some GRF files don't specify a name or description, in which case the Action 8 is 8 bytes, not 9. (pb_viaduct)
This commit is contained in:
parent
adc5c1230f
commit
4fe06ceecc
2
newgrf.c
2
newgrf.c
|
@ -1919,7 +1919,7 @@ static void GRFInfo(byte *buf, int len)
|
|||
const char *name;
|
||||
const char *info;
|
||||
|
||||
check_length(len, 9, "GRFInfo");
|
||||
check_length(len, 8, "GRFInfo");
|
||||
version = buf[1];
|
||||
/* this is de facto big endian - grf_load_dword() unsuitable */
|
||||
grfid = buf[2] << 24 | buf[3] << 16 | buf[4] << 8 | buf[5];
|
||||
|
|
Loading…
Reference in New Issue